Protein Description

ELMO2 (Engulfment and Cell Motility Protein 2) is a key protein involved in various cellular processes, including cell migration, engulfment of apoptotic cells, and modulation of the immune response. It acts as a link between cytoskeletal dynamics and signaling pathways, particularly by interacting with Rac GTPases. Given its pivotal role in these processes, ELMO2 has garnered attention in the context of several diseases, particularly cancer and neurodegenerative disorders, where aberrant cell motility and impaired clearance of dead cells can lead to disease progression.
